Profile
Tsutomu Watanabe is a Japanese politician currently serving as a member of the Chiba Prefectural Assembly, representing the Futtsu City constituency. Before his election to the prefectural assembly in 2023, he served four terms as a member of the Futtsu City Council, where he held the position of Council Chair from 2020 to 2022. A graduate of Rikkyo University and the Kogakuin University vocational school, he previously worked in the real estate sector and managed a sash manufacturing company. His policy priorities include regional economic revitalization, tourism development, addressing the declining birth rate, and increasing the local population through improved social infrastructure and community engagement.
